Spanish gambling regulator launches public consultation on betting exchanges and slots
The Spanish Gambling Authority (Dirección General de Ordenación del Juego [DGoJ]) has launched a public consultation in order to decide whether the national online market should be opened up to betting exchanges and slots. Any representations should be submitted before 5 March 2013. A final decision is expected to be issued in the second half of April 2013.
